United Kingdom

Location Organizations People Investors Clinical Trials Events Jobs Total
United Kingdom 4 4 1 1 1 1 12
Avon 0 0 0 1 0 0 1
England 65 55 15 39 1 25 200
Greater Manchester 0 1 0 0 0 0 1
Isle of Man 0 1 1 0 0 0 2
Scotland 5 0 0 5 0 0 10
Surrey 0 3 0 0 0 0 3
Wales 1 0 0 2 0 0 3